Key takeaways Estate intending lawyer services include making wills, trust funds, and power of lawyer types. Someone with an uncomplicated estate might not need to pay for an estate legal representative's assistance. An estate attorney might charge a couple of hundred bucks for a simple will, however files for even more complicated situations might cost you thousands.


An estate preparation attorney is learnt matters connected to handing down your assets after you pass away. Estate attorneys help you develop draft files and develop plan so that your properties go to your intended beneficiaries without any court battles or big tax bills. Beyond just preparing for after your fatality, an estate lawyer can also aid prepare for situations where you're disarmed and can't take care of on your own or your properties.

Many estate attorneys provide a totally free assessment, which you can utilize to talk about the basics of what you want and just how much you agree to pay. Estate intending attorneys usually bill extra in a city contrasted to even more rural areas. Various solutions likewise have different prices. For instance, getting a simple will may cost you a pair hundred bucks, while establishing a trust fund is most likely to cost more.


A level fee supplies the benefit of showing up front just how much you will certainly pay, but neither payment method is always better and they're made use of in different scenarios. If you pay a hourly price, you may need find here to pay a retainer, an amount that you pay beforehand based upon the expected price for your services.

An attorney is extra likely to provide a level cost if they feel they can confidently predict exactly how hard it will certainly be for them to create your files. You might be able a level fee for a will, but you may have to pay the lawyer's hourly rate if your will has the prospective to be made complex.
